aboutsummaryrefslogtreecommitdiff
path: root/core/hotpack.pd
blob: 7625535224e88bda251fba82b5f0c911ecfa00ff (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
154
155
156
157
158
159
160
161
162
163
164
165
166
167
168
169
170
171
172
173
#N canvas 4 22 859 425 10;
#N canvas 1321 240 446 500 builder 1;
#X obj -315 22 initbang;
#X obj -288 219 s \$0self;
#X obj -279 128 s \$0inlets;
#X obj -315 172 list trim;
#X obj -315 194 t b a;
#X obj -300 244 r \$0inlets;
#X obj -93 80 t a b;
#X obj -315 270 f;
#X obj -315 318 until;
#X obj -315 294 t a b;
#X msg -278 294 0;
#X obj -250 294 s \$0reset;
#X obj -300 343 r \$0reset;
#X obj -315 368 f;
#X obj -283 369 + 1;
#X obj -315 45 t b b;
#X obj -244 53 v \$0objects;
#X obj -315 403 sel 0;
#X obj -315 453 s \$0makeFirstInlet;
#X obj -288 428 s \$0makeRestOfInlets;
#X text -133 180 25;
#X obj -315 149 list prepend obj 10 100 pack;
#X obj -19 145 v \$0objects;
#X msg -93 50 s s s s s;
#X msg -66 109 5;
#X msg -17 110 4;
#X msg -274 46 4;
#X obj -244 76 s \$0packObjID;
#X obj -315 111 dollarg;
#X connect 0 0 15 0;
#X connect 3 0 4 0;
#X connect 4 0 7 0;
#X connect 4 1 1 0;
#X connect 5 0 7 1;
#X connect 6 0 21 0;
#X connect 6 1 24 0;
#X connect 6 1 25 0;
#X connect 7 0 9 0;
#X connect 8 0 13 0;
#X connect 9 0 8 0;
#X connect 9 1 10 0;
#X connect 10 0 11 0;
#X connect 12 0 13 1;
#X connect 13 0 14 0;
#X connect 13 0 17 0;
#X connect 14 0 13 1;
#X connect 15 0 28 0;
#X connect 15 1 26 0;
#X connect 17 0 18 0;
#X connect 17 1 19 0;
#X connect 21 0 3 0;
#X connect 23 0 6 0;
#X connect 24 0 2 0;
#X connect 25 0 22 0;
#X connect 26 0 16 0;
#X connect 26 0 27 0;
#X connect 28 0 21 0;
#X connect 28 1 2 0;
#X restore 14 315 pd builder;
#N canvas 469 248 424 330 firstinlet 0;
#X obj 131 92 s \$0self;
#X obj 194 19 pack f f;
#X obj 239 -3 + 1;
#X obj 194 -40 t a a;
#X msg 194 57 connect \$2 0 \$1 0;
#X obj 144 -81 v \$0objects;
#X obj 144 -158 r \$0makeFirstInlet;
#X msg 275 -91 obj 10 10 inlet;
#X obj 117 -81 + 2;
#X msg 286 -70 obj 10 160 outlet;
#X obj 275 -47 s \$0self;
#X obj 144 -130 t b b b;
#X msg 15 58 connect \$1 0 \$2 0;
#X obj 60 -14 + 2;
#X obj 15 13 pack f f;
#X obj 144 -57 t a a;
#X obj 15 -40 t a a;
#X connect 1 0 4 0;
#X connect 2 0 1 1;
#X connect 3 0 1 0;
#X connect 3 1 2 0;
#X connect 4 0 0 0;
#X connect 5 0 8 0;
#X connect 5 0 15 0;
#X connect 6 0 11 0;
#X connect 7 0 10 0;
#X connect 8 0 5 0;
#X connect 9 0 10 0;
#X connect 11 0 5 0;
#X connect 11 1 9 0;
#X connect 11 2 7 0;
#X connect 12 0 0 0;
#X connect 13 0 14 1;
#X connect 14 0 12 0;
#X connect 15 0 16 0;
#X connect 15 1 3 0;
#X connect 16 0 14 0;
#X connect 16 1 13 0;
#X restore 14 338 pd firstinlet;
#N canvas 394 97 493 684 restofinlets 0;
#X msg 213 232 obj \$1 10 inlet;
#X obj 186 295 s \$0self;
#X msg 186 261 obj \$1 30 t b a;
#X obj 186 199 t a a;
#X obj 147 53 r \$0makeRestOfInlets;
#X obj 186 103 * 40;
#X obj 186 131 + 10;
#X text 219 106 width of inlet object;
#X text 218 130 x offset;
#X obj 86 131 v \$0objects;
#X obj 58 131 + 2;
#X obj 166 375 v \$0objects;
#X obj 147 77 t b a a;
#X obj 166 325 t b a;
#X obj 193 350 s \$0inletIndex;
#X obj 166 410 t a a a;
#X obj 364 500 + 1;
#X obj 364 461 t a a;
#X msg 364 554 connect \$1 0 \$2 0;
#X obj 364 526 pack f f;
#X obj 409 500 + 2;
#X obj 185 483 + 2;
#X obj 80 513 r \$0inletIndex;
#X obj 23 460 + 2;
#X obj 185 619 s \$0self;
#X obj 185 536 pack f f;
#X obj 185 453 t a b;
#X obj 212 504 f;
#X msg 185 565 connect \$1 0 \$2 0;
#X obj 23 536 pack f f f;
#X msg 23 567 connect \$1 1 \$2 \$3;
#X obj 227 481 r \$0packObjID;
#X obj 51 492 r \$0packObjID;
#X connect 0 0 1 0;
#X connect 2 0 1 0;
#X connect 3 0 2 0;
#X connect 3 1 0 0;
#X connect 4 0 12 0;
#X connect 5 0 6 0;
#X connect 6 0 3 0;
#X connect 9 0 10 0;
#X connect 10 0 9 0;
#X connect 11 0 15 0;
#X connect 12 0 9 0;
#X connect 12 1 13 0;
#X connect 12 2 5 0;
#X connect 13 0 11 0;
#X connect 13 1 14 0;
#X connect 15 0 23 0;
#X connect 15 1 26 0;
#X connect 15 2 17 0;
#X connect 16 0 19 0;
#X connect 17 0 16 0;
#X connect 17 1 20 0;
#X connect 18 0 24 0;
#X connect 19 0 18 0;
#X connect 20 0 19 1;
#X connect 21 0 25 0;
#X connect 22 0 29 2;
#X connect 23 0 29 0;
#X connect 25 0 28 0;
#X connect 26 0 21 0;
#X connect 26 1 27 0;
#X connect 27 0 25 1;
#X connect 28 0 24 0;
#X connect 29 0 30 0;
#X connect 30 0 24 0;
#X connect 31 0 27 1;
#X connect 32 0 29 1;
#X restore 14 361 pd restofinlets;
#X obj 14 384 namecanvas \$0self;